Output d8d7533fcb656560beec7c268231b8da0ff2d34665c6bf765afd5dd5ad00e6d7:4

value
159686000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e977e179f0e8512525f997f299f573283cd57a3 OP_EQUAL
address
3DENYbpWthZWBeQbQnoSLMSNPDfaqRcJd4
transaction
d8d7533fcb656560beec7c268231b8da0ff2d34665c6bf765afd5dd5ad00e6d7
spent
true